However, after experiencing both immense success and personal struggles, including her tumultuous marriage to Ike Turner, she sought solace in a quieter life away from the hustle and bustle of the American media world.
In the early 1990s, Turner made a life-altering decision to settle in Switzerland, a country she had come to love for its calm and picturesque landscapes. Her admiration for Switzerland and its culture led her to apply for citizenship. By 2013, she had officially become a Swiss citizen, turning in her U.S. passport in the process. This decision symbolized a deep emotional and spiritual connection to her new home, which had provided her with the stability and peace she had long sought.
